Output 61ecff1f3a58e1595f8ba6eb004f229c4ea986a71a0b4a829c4ed2558c0e3c59:4

value
937408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 848deb1156d74ce42ebf94c5390fe7349117f659 OP_EQUAL
address
3Dmu8Wwk2KLoeZMPBvME5EJKH7njZPtiuJ
transaction
61ecff1f3a58e1595f8ba6eb004f229c4ea986a71a0b4a829c4ed2558c0e3c59
spent
true